  • SURPI database

    Hi,

    I am trying to perform this metagenomic pipeline (https://github.com/chiulab/SURPI-plus-dist).
    I was able to create the container and run the command to download library.
    However, near the error I got the following error:

    Allocating memory for hash tables...Killed
    Makefile:94: recipe for target 'COMP_SNAP_no_primate/snap_index_nt_curated_primate_subtracted.FASTA.1/Genome' failed
    make: *** [COMP_SNAP_no_primate/snap_index_nt_curated_primate_subtracted.FASTA.1/Genome] Error 137
    make: Leaving directory '/home/junya/patrick/ref'
    INFO: Cleaning up image..

    Previoulsy to that I got a warning message

    perl: warning: Falling back to a fallback locale ("en_US.UTF-8").

    Is that related? anyone can help me fix this issue?
